Teen found after disappearing in Montgomery County park storm drain

WHEATON, Md. (DC News Now) — Officials said that a teenager was found “safe and sound at home” after entering a storm drain at Evans Parkway Park and going missing briefly on Friday afternoon.

In a post just after 4:20 p.m., Montgomery County Fire and Rescue Service (MCFRS) spokesperson Pete Piringer said that units were at the park for a missing juvenile.

Piringer said that the teen had entered a storm drain and reportedly did not exit.

In an update just before 4:45 p.m., Piringer said that the teen had been found at home…
